The Comprehensive Guide to Purchasing a Macaw
Macaws are captivating birds known for their lively plumage and interesting characters. As prospective pet owners think about including one of these stunning creatures to their home, it's crucial to comprehend different aspects of macaw purchase-- varying from costs, care requirements, and where to discover these birds. This guide supplies an extensive summary for anyone thinking about bringing a macaw into their lives.
Benefits of Owning a Macaw
Before diving into the purchase process, it is crucial to recognize the benefits of having a macaw as a pet.

- Intelligence: Macaws are among the most smart bird species, capable of understanding cues, discovering techniques, and mimicking human speech.
- Loyal Companions: Known for their caring nature, macaws frequently form strong bonds with their owners, making them outstanding pets for friendship.
- Captivating Beauty: Their striking plumes can bring a vibrant existence to any home, making macaws aesthetically appealing.
- Durability: Macaws can live for 30 to 50 years or more, supplying a long-lasting companionship possibility.
Table 1: Overview of Common Macaw Species and Their Characteristics
| Species | Average Lifespan | Size (Length) | Colors | Average Price (GBP)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Blue and Gold Macaw | 30-50 years | 30 inches | Blue and yellow | 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 2,000 |
| Green-Winged Macaw | 50 years | 40 inches | Green with red wing | ₤ 1,500 - ₤ 3,000 |
| Scarlet Macaw | 40-50 years | 34 inches | Red, blue macaw price, yellow | ₤ 1,200 - ₤ 2,500 |
| Hyacinth Macaw | 50 years | 40 inches | Blue | ₤ 7,000 - ₤ 12,000 |
Elements to Consider Before Purchasing a Macaw
When thinking about purchasing a macaw, there are necessary factors to assess in order to provide a caring and appropriate environment for these dynamic birds.
1. Dedication Level
severe macaws for sale need significant time and attention. They're social animals that thrive on interaction. Potential owners must be gotten ready for:
- Daily interaction and stimulation
- Regular training sessions
- Socialization chances
2. Space Requirements
Macaws are big birds that require ample home. A large cage, supplemented with time outside the cage for exercise, is necessary. Typical area considerations include:
- Cage Size Recommendations: Minimum 3 feet width, 3 feet depth, and 5 feet height.
- Play Areas: Safe, designated locations for flying and playing.
3. Dietary Needs
Macaws have particular nutritional needs that need to be catered to for a healthy life:
- Pellets: High-quality pellets should form 70-80% of their diet plan.
- Fresh Fruits and Vegetables: A range of produce can offer essential vitamins.
- Nuts and Seeds: Treats that are high in fat needs to be less regular.
4. Vet Care
Regular veterinary check-ups are essential for macaws. Expenses can vary based on location but ought to be factored into the continuous expenses of macaw ownership.
5. Social Interaction
Macaws are social animals that grow on interaction. Owning numerous birds may provide companionship for the macaw, but this may require extra space and finances.
Where to Purchase a Macaw
Finding a reliable source is fundamental for any prospective macaw owner. There are various opportunities to explore:
- Breeders: Seek out certified breeders who prioritize bird well-being. Prevent pet stores that might offer macaws from questionable sources.
- Rescue Organizations: Consider adopting a macaw from a rescue shelter, which helps provide a home for birds in requirement.
- Avian Clubs: Engage with regional bird clubs or avian occasions that frequently have connections to breeders or owners seeking to sell.

Cost Breakdown for Macaw Ownership
Understanding the financial dedication is crucial before getting a macaw. Here is a common breakdown of expenses involved in macaw ownership:
Initial Purchase Costs
- Macaw Price: Depending on the species, prices can differ extensively (as shown in the tables above).
- Cage: 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,200 for a properly sized cage.
- Initial Vet Visit: ₤ 50 - ₤ 300, covering health evaluations and vaccinations.
Ongoing Costs
- Food Supplies: ₤ 30 - ₤ 100 regular monthly, depending on diet requirements.
- Routine Vet Care: ₤ 100 - ₤ 300 every year.
- Toys and Enrichment: ₤ 10 - ₤ 50 month-to-month for stimulating toys and accessories.
Frequently asked questions
The length of time do macaws live as pets?
Macaws can live between 30 to 50 years, making them a long-term dedication.
Can macaws be kept alone?
While they can be kept alone, it is vital for owners to commit sufficient time daily for interaction. Having a buddy macaw can assist alleviate loneliness.
What is the very best diet for a macaw?
A balanced diet mostly consists of premium pellets, supplemented with different fruits, vegetables, and a limited number of nuts and seeds.
Are macaws loud birds?
Yes, macaws can be extremely loud. They take pleasure in vocalizing and can develop considerable sound, which possible owners should consider if living in close quarters with next-door neighbors.
Are macaws simple to train?
Yes, with patience and consistent training methods, macaws can find out commands, techniques, and even mimic speech.
